The studio, located on Transformer Road in Amarata and operated by one of the deceased, Akpos Barakubo, saw the tragic incident after the victims fell asleep without turning off the generator. Six bodies were discovered initially, while a seventh victim later died in the hospital.

Security forces have secured the area and moved the bodies to the mortuary. Local residents blamed poor electricity supply and criticized the federal and state governments, as well as the Port Harcourt Electricity Distribution Company, for the deaths, urging for improved power availability to prevent such tragedies.

Police response was awaited at the time of reporting.
